I am stock, unrooted. I turned off Google Now after I got 4.1 JB. I have brightness full, weather updated every 3 hours. Live windmill wallpaper set every 3 hours. FB sync, Gmail, Outlook sync on... I even have the news ticker on my lock screen on to update once a day. I used to have voice commands on but realized they were draining my battery. I turned the Sprint optimizer off but it ALWAYS comes back on. Wifi always on unless I am out for the night I turn it off. GPS always on. Data on. Bluetooth on only when in Car. I used to have all the motions on but everyone doesn't work well. The ones I do have on are Direct Call, Double Tap to Top, and Palm Swipe for screen capture. CDMA is on cause I don't have LTE in my area yet. NFC off unless I wanna use it. Power saving mode OFF. Location Services all of besides use GPS satellites. OK I think I covered EVERYTHING. If you think I missed a setting please let me know. Note I have push for my outlook and get 100's of emails a day and this thing is still beastin. I honestly can't believe it. So far I used FB dozens of times, checked emails and responded to them, gmail, outlook etc, text messaging, phone call's.. I honestly can't believe it. LOVE MY STOCK BATTERY AND GS3 running JB 4.1.
